Fitch Ratings Overview

As one of the world’s top three credit ratings agencies, Fitch Ratings plays a critical role in global capital markets providing supplementary credit analysis, ratings, research, and commentary to financial market participants.

For over 100 years, Fitch Ratings has created value through rigorous analysis and deep expertise resulting in market‑leading tools, methodologies, indices, research, and analytical products.

Fitch Ratings is part of Fitch Group, a global leader in financial information services with operations in more than 30 countries, including Fitch Solutions and Hearst. With dual headquarters in London and New York, Fitch Group offers a collaborative environment dedicated to innovation and client service.

About the Team

Ratings Workflow Solutions (RWS), part of the Ratings COO organization, is a cross‑functional, agile team responsible for designing, implementing, and optimizing applications and workflows used by our Ratings staff. The team partners closely with analytical, business, and technology staff to support the needs of the Ratings organization and enable staff to work effectively.

How You’ll Make an Impact

We’re looking for an experienced and dynamic Product Owner to lead an agile delivery team supporting Fitch’s Structured Finance credit analysts and their internal workflows. You will lead the squad, collaborate with different groups to understand needs, solve problems, and ensure we build solutions advancing our business objectives. Strong leadership, communication, and organizational skills are essential.

  • Define overall strategy and direction of the applications based on understanding organizational goals and analytical groups’ needs.
  • Own the backlog, feature prioritization, roadmap, and the MVP in support of business objectives.
  • Communicate and align with stakeholders to prioritize features and ensure a shared vision of sprint goals and backlogs.
  • Lead the Agile squad to define and align sprint goals, ensuring "ready" user stories and supporting the squad to deliver on sprint commitments. Supports squad in identifying dependencies and other execution risks.
  • Work closely with the squad to provide timely feedback and answers to their questions; ultimately accept or reject the product increments of the sprint.
  • Oversee the overall squad’s quarterly delivery, ensuring that the squad meets their goals and delivers business value.
  • Identify opportunities for process improvements and drive initiatives to enhance the efficiency and effectiveness of the Ratings business.
  • Enhance and automate processes to improve data quality, standardize workflows, and integrate key systems.
  • Analyze and break down complex workflows and system processes for both current (As-Is) and future (To-Be) states in support of automation and standardization.
  • Oversee and guide user training, rollout, and change management processes.
